Concrete foundation leveling services involve the process of correcting uneven or settling foundations to restore stability and proper alignment. Skilled service providers use specialized techniques, such as mudjacking or slab jacking, to lift and level concrete slabs that have shifted over time. These methods typically involve injecting a mixture of materials beneath the concrete to fill voids and raise the slab to its original position, helping to improve the overall integrity of the foundation.
This service addresses common problems associated with uneven foundations, including cracked or cracked walls, uneven flooring, and doors or windows that no longer close properly. Foundation settling can lead to structural issues if left uncorrected, potentially causing further damage to the property. Concrete leveling helps to mitigate these concerns by stabilizing the foundation, preventing additional movement, and reducing the risk of costly repairs in the future.

Cost Range for Concrete Leveling - The typical cost for concrete foundation leveling services varies from approximately $500 to $3,000 per slab, depending on the size and extent of the settlement. Smaller projects tend to be on the lower end, while larger or more complex jobs may reach higher prices.
Factors Influencing Pricing - Factors such as the foundation's size, accessibility, and the severity of unevenness can impact costs. For example, a standard driveway leveling in Bellwood might cost around $1,200, whereas a large basement slab could be closer to $2,800.
Cost Variations by Service Type - Different leveling methods, such as mudjacking or foam injection, have varying costs. Foam injection typically ranges from $700 to $2,500, offering a quicker and less invasive option compared to traditional mudjacking.
Additional Expenses - Extra charges may apply for preparation work, repairs, or extensive cracks, adding several hundred dollars to the overall cost. Contact local service providers for detailed estimates tailored to specific project need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is concrete foundation leveling? Concrete foundation leveling involves correcting uneven or settled concrete slabs to restore stability and a level surface.
How do professionals perform foundation leveling? Local service providers typically use specialized equipment and techniques such as mudjacking or slabjacking to lift and level the concrete.
What are signs that a foundation needs leveling? Indicators include visible cracks, uneven flooring, doors or windows that stick, and noticeable sinking or shifting of the concrete.
Is foundation leveling necessary for safety? While primarily aimed at improving appearance and functionality, leveling can also help prevent further structural issues, contributing to safety.
How long does concrete foundation leveling typically take? The process usually takes a few hours to a day, depending on the size and complexity of the area needing leveling.
